Spacious extended family home with 5 bedrooms, recent roof extension, 12 solar panels and a sunny garden. Located on a quiet and green street in the popular Armenhoef neighbourhood, this surprisingly spacious and excellently maintained terraced house offers plenty of living space. Thanks to the generous roof extension, the attractive bay window at the front and the practical layout, the house features no fewer than five bedrooms and ample living comfort. In recent years, the house has been modernised in several areas, including a luxury bathroom (2018), modern kitchen (2016), roof insulation (2011 and 2020), solar panels (2019) and a new ATAG central heating boiler (2025). In addition, the property offers two spacious storage rooms, a sunny low-maintenance rear garden and fibre-optic internet. An ideal home for families looking for space, comfort and sustainability in a central location close to schools, sports facilities and the town centre of Sint-Oedenrode. Upon entering, you will find a spacious hallway with the meter cupboard, a neat toilet with wall-mounted WC and washbasin, the staircase to the first floor and access to the living room. The attractive living room forms the heart of the home. Thanks to the bay window at the front and the large windows, this space enjoys excellent natural light throughout the day. The combination of the wooden floor, sleek wall finishes and cosy gas fireplace creates a warm and homely atmosphere. The French doors connect the living room directly to the terrace and rear garden, allowing indoor and outdoor living to flow seamlessly together. The modern corner kitchen is finished in a timeless colour scheme and offers plenty of workspace and storage. With an induction hob, dishwasher, combi-oven and large refrigerator, the kitchen is fully equipped for daily use. The composite worktop adds a luxurious touch. The first floor offers access to three well-maintained bedrooms and the luxury bathroom. The bedrooms and landing are fitted with laminate flooring. The bathroom is equipped with a spacious walk-in shower, a wide washbasin in a modern cabinet, a wall-mounted WC and a stylish towel radiator. In 2011, the house was extended with a generous roof structure featuring a raised ridge, creating a full second floor. Here you will find two additional bedrooms and a practical landing with laundry connections. The second floor is accessible via a fixed staircase. The raised ridge provides two spacious and bright bedrooms, suitable as bedrooms, home offices or hobby rooms. The rooms are neatly finished with laminate flooring and well-kept wall finishes. Additional storage space is available thanks to the attic storage accessible via a loft ladder. The sunny rear garden is low-maintenance and features a large awning and two spacious storage rooms. At the back of the garden are two stone storage sheds with a covered rear entrance. The wide gate at the rear of the plot provides access to the alley, making it easy to reach the garden and storage with a cargo bike, motorbike or scooter. Sustainability & comfort: 12 solar panels (2019), annual yield approx. 3,321 kWh, roof insulation renewed in 2011 and 2020, HR++ glazing, new ATAG boiler (2025), fibre-optic connection, home automation for thermostat and sun shading. The Armenhoef neighbourhood is a quiet and green residential area, highly popular among young families, starters and seniors. Within walking distance you will find the lively town centre of Sint-Oedenrode, several primary schools, childcare facilities, playgrounds and sports clubs. The location is also very convenient for major roads: the nearby A50 provides quick access to Eindhoven, Veghel and Uden. Public transport is well organised, with a bus stop within walking distance offering connections to Eindhoven, Den Bosch and Veghel.
